Wisdom From The Ants; Time Is A Currency

If you cannot do great things, do small things in a great way. Strength and growth come through continuous effort and struggle.

Just look at the ant, with every effort it pushes harder to get things done within its time frame.

It is time for you to understand that you weren’t created to do everything in this life. There are some of you wasting a lot of time on things that don’t add value to your lives. The ants are always focusing on their set of goals. They aim to achieve them before the sunset.

Now my question to you is this;

What are you buying me with your time?

Everyone has 24 hours in a day. The issue lies in how you spend your time. The truth is that time is a currency and anything you spend your time on determines what you are buying.

If time is a currency and you are in the market, then what exactly do you want to buy with your time?

If you don’t know; maybe these guidelines will help you

  1. Choose your priority (write your goals down on paper and in your heart)
  2. Organize your priority
  3. Discipline yourself and follow your priority (it is difficult, but you can do it)

Find what you love to do and do it. Birds get energy from flying. Fishes get energy from swimming. When you find your purpose, it gives you energy. You don’t get tired from doing it. So therefore, when you are doing something that is killing you, you haven’t found your passion yet. Find your purpose and use your time to buy effort, late nights, hard work, determination, reading and perseverance.

Just like the ant, you will grow and become better each day. Don’t ever give up!!
